Erro no envio de NFC-e TAG qBCMonoRet

83 views
Skip to first unread message

dod...@gmail.com

unread,
Jul 3, 2024, 2:15:55 PM7/3/24
to UniNFe
Estou recebendo o seguinte erro ao enviar um NFC-e
Versão UniNFe|5.1.0.126 - 28/06/2024 - 09:34:50
ErrorCode|0000000000
Message|Início da validação...

Linha: 1 Coluna: 2344 Erro: O elemento 'ICMSTot' no espaço para nome 'http://www.portalfiscal.inf.br/nfe' apresenta elemento filho 'qBCMonoRet' no espaço para nome 'http://www.portalfiscal.inf.br/nfe' inválido. Lista de possíveis elementos esperados: 'vTotTrib' no espaço para nome 'http://www.portalfiscal.inf.br/nfe'.

...Final da validação
StackTrace|   em NFe.Service.TaskAbst.ValidarXMLDFe(XmlDocument conteudoXML)
Source|NFe.Service
Type|System.Exception
TargetSite|Void ValidarXMLDFe(System.Xml.XmlDocument)
HashCode|11679222

O item vendido é um com icms monofásico CST 061

segue em anexo xml 
31240719157361000174650010000376689002598909-nfe.xml

Lucas Mateus de Oliveira

unread,
Jul 3, 2024, 3:24:47 PM7/3/24
to uni...@googlegroups.com
Boa tarde, comparei aqui com o nosso exemplo e pelo que verifiquei as tags <qBCMonoRet>13.0000</qBCMonoRet <vICMSMonoRet>16.34</vICMSMonoRet> estão nas posições erradas. Segue em anexo nosso exemplo.

Atenciosamente,



--
You received this message because you are subscribed to the Google Groups "UniNFe" group.
To unsubscribe from this group and stop receiving emails from it, send an email to uninfe+un...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/uninfe/6d5c862c-dd97-4a8d-b6b5-e3e920266a1en%40googlegroups.com.
NFe4.xml

dod...@gmail.com

unread,
Jul 3, 2024, 4:05:55 PM7/3/24
to UniNFe
Boa tarde! Obrigado

Deu certo aqui, realmente era esse o erro. Estranho que na versão anterior estava passando, foi após essa ultima atualização

Lucas Mateus de Oliveira

unread,
Jul 3, 2024, 4:12:20 PM7/3/24
to uni...@googlegroups.com
Para retornar erros mais claros de falha de estrutura do XML da NFe tivemos que mudar o processo de validação, ou seja, ele valida antes de criar o objeto do XML.
Antes desta alteração ele criava o objeto e o UNINFE gerava o XML corrigindo os erros, por isso você não tinha esta mensagem de validação. Mas este processo retornava erros muito obscuros, por isso tivemos que mudar a ordem das coisas.
Então, realmente, você tem que fazer esta correção, porque antes o uninfe arrumava para você.

Atenciosamente,



Reply all
Reply to author
Forward
0 new messages